In a tweet that was linked to an official statement on her website, on Friday, May 1, 2015, the actress cum singer hinted that the management of the show, X-Media Nigeria should be blamed for her absence at the concert.
"Hello Lagos, Nigeria! We are disappointed to report that we will not be performing at tonight’s concert. From our end, we did everything we were supposed to do, including waiting at the airport for many hours, ready to fly out and share the evening with you," the statement began.
'Unfortunately, after much effort, the promoter was not able to get all of our travel arrangements taken care of. This prevented us from being able to fly into Nigeria in time to make the concert. We were all very excited to come, and very disappointed that we couldn’t make this one. HOWEVER, we are working to reschedule our appearance ASAP. From what we’ve been told, the promoter intends to honor all tickets sold. Our best to and for Lagos. Love and Blessings! Ms. Lauryn Hill and the MLH band and Production Team,' the statement reads in full.
Following the statement, the X-media Nigeria team have also sent a message blaming the singer's absence on flight issues.
'Due to Ms Lauryn Hill's flight issues, the organizers of May Day Live and Ms Lauryn Hill management have concluded to postpone the show. A new date will be communicated soon. All Tickets bought will be used for the new concert date. Meanwhile a party will still hold today at Eko Hotel starting from 7pm, feel free to come and party as no tickets are required,' the statement reads.
